In this capacity, the successful candidate will be responsible for the following:

  • Develop conceptual and detailed site/civil engineering designs using Autodesk Civil 3D and AutoCAD for grading, drainage, stormwater, utilities, erosion and sediment control, roadway, and site development projects.
  • Produce coordinated construction documents including surfaces, alignments, profiles, corridors, pipe networks, earthwork calculations, details, and sheet sets while maintaining company and client standards.
  • Manage Civil 3D models, survey databases, coordinate systems, georeferencing, data shortcuts, XREFs, sheet sets, and project documentation throughout project execution.
  • Collaborate with engineers, architects, surveyors, and multidisciplinary project teams to develop coordinated design solutions, interpret engineering markups, and participate in QA/QC reviews, CAD/BIM coordination, and clash detection activities.
  • Support digital collaboration using Autodesk Forma (previously Autodesk Construction Cloud/BIM 360), Bentley ProjectWise, Revit coordination workflows, and other common data environments (CDEs).
  • Collaborate with GFT's Digital Delivery team, Design Technology group, vendors, and project teams to improve Civil 3D standards, resource libraries, digital workflows, and evaluate emerging technologies including Autodesk Forma, InfraWorks, Esri ArcGIS, automation, and AI-enabled solutions.
  • Support successful project delivery by maintaining project documentation, meeting quality, schedule, and budget expectations, and contributing to continuous improvement initiatives that enhance digital delivery across the business.
